Hiking Trails in Pasadena. Eaton Canyon is a 190-acre zoological, botanical, and geological nature preserve at the base of the San Gabriel Mountains. Hiking Echo Mountain via the Sam Merrill Trail is a rewarding experience, rich with history. First, Echo Mountain itself is the site of the ruins of the Echo Mountain House — a hotel built in the late 1800’s by Thaddeus Lowe. There are a few ways to get to Eaton Canyon Falls, but the main route starts from the Eaton Canyon Nature Center in Pasadena. Use this address: Eaton Canyon Nature Center, 1750 N Altadena Dr, Pasadena, CA 91107. You'll go down a long driveway to the Nature Center parking areas. Park as close as possible to the trailhead.
